Secret Service has 8000 employees alone.
but they protect a lot more than just the president. they protect former presidents, families, and candidates for president. they are perform general security at the whitehouse.
They also do investigative work in fraud, finance crime, and cyber crime and are frequently involved in federal and state casework for police investigations.
